Winter's First Half Dried Out Much of the Mississippi Basin

As we approach the midpoint of the 2025-26 meteorological winter season (Dec-Jan-Feb), the drying influence from a warm December is showing up in the greater Mississippi River basin.

Having once passed in Vicksburg the grandeur that is the #MississippiRiver this title strikes home with particular efficiency. #artsky #AnselmKiefer
“Becoming the Sea” is a sublime instance of Anselm Kiefer’s inveterate (some might say shameless) Romanticism. Nostalgia for the Rhine River of his childhood flows into homages to the Mississippi as a symbol of both industry and creative freedom.
Anselm Kiefer’s Rustbelt Romanticism
In Becoming the Sea, nostalgia for the Rhine River of Kiefer’s childhood flows into homages to the Mississippi as a symbol of both industry and creative freedom.

Rob McConnell Interviews - CHAD LEWIS - Pepie - The Lake Monster of the Mississippi River
Chad Lewis, one of North America’s leading cryptozoologists and folklore investigators, dives deep into the legendary mystery of Pepie—the elusive lake monster said to inhabit the waters of Lake Pepin along the Mississippi River. Blending eyewitness accounts, historical newspaper reports, Indigenous lore, and modern-day investigations, Lewis explores how this serpentine creature has become one of the Midwest’s most enduring supernatural legends. From massive undulating shapes seen beneath the waves to unexplained disturbances on the water, Pepie represents a living mystery that has fascinated generations. Through careful research and on-the-ground fieldwork, Chad Lewis separates myth from possibility while revealing how Pepie continues to haunt the cultural imagination of river communities to this day.
